Safety Information and Caution
For questions regarding your product or for the Sony Service Center nearest you, visit the Sony online support 
Web site at http://esupport.sony.com/EN/VAIO/ for customers in USA or at http://www.sony.ca/support/ for 
customers in Canada.
  To prevent fire or shock hazard, do not expose your computer to rain or moisture.
  To avoid electrical shock, do not open the cabinet. Refer servicing to qualified personnel only.
  Turning off your computer with the power button or the power switch does not disconnect the computer 
completely from mains voltage. To disconnect it completely, unplug the AC adapter or the power cable from 
mains. The socket-outlet shall be installed near the equipment and shall be easily accessible.
  Do not use your computer directly on your lap. The temperature of the base of the unit will rise during 
normal operation and over time could result in discomfort or burns.
  Do not place the AC adapter in contact with your skin. Remove the AC adapter away from your body if it 
becomes warm and causes discomfort.
  Do not block the air exhaust or intake vents while the computer is in operation.
  Blocking the air vents leads to restriction on air circulation, which can cause internal overheating, resulting 
in deformation of the computer, a malfunction, or a fire hazard.
  Observe the following precautions to provide adequate air circulation and to ensure normal reliable 
operation:
  Do not use the computer on any cloth-covered surfaces such as rugs, cushion or blankets, near 
draperies, or on dusty surfaces that may block its air vents. Always use the computer on flat surfaces.
  Do not use the computer and/or the AC adapter while covered or wrapped in cloth. Ensure the AC 
adapter operates in a clear environment.
  Turn off the computer and make sure the power indicator light is unlit before putting the computer 
into a bag or a carrying case.
  When holding the computer, be sure to wait until it cools down. The surface around the air exhaust vent 
may be extremely hot.
  To prevent possible damage and risk of ignition to your computer during transportation, first attach any 
supplied connector covers and slot protectors in their appropriate locations, and secure the battery pack in 
the battery compartment.
  Do not use or store your computer in a location subject to heat sources, such as radiators or air ducts; direct 
sunlight; excessive dust; moisture or rain; mechanical vibration or shock; strong magnets or speakers that 
are not magnetically shielded; excessively high and low temperatures; and high humidity.
  For information on how to replace the battery pack, refer to the Quick Start Guide that came with your 
computer.
  Do not charge the battery pack in any way other than as described in the user guide or as designated by 
Sony in writing.
  For your safety, Sony recommends using the genuine Sony battery pack and AC adapter that are provided 
with this product. If either of these items needs to be replaced during the life of the product, be sure to use a 
compatible genuine Sony battery pack or AC adapter. Information about compatible models can be found at 
http://www.sony.net/.
  Sony disclaims and shall assume no responsibility in case of any losses and damages arising from:
 the use of non-genuine Sony battery packs or AC adapters with your VAIO® computer.
 the disassembly, alteration of, or tampering with any Sony battery pack.
  Do not use wireless functionality on hospital premises. Doing so may cause medical devices to malfunction.
  Check for and respect airline restrictions on use of wireless capabilities. If use of the wireless function is 
prohibited on the airline, click the network icon in the upper right corner of the screen and select the option 
to disable the wireless connection before boarding. If you urgently need to disable the wireless function, 
turn off the computer.
6
  If using wireless functionality near a pacemaker, make sure it is at least 8 inches / 20 cm away from the 
pacemaker.
  Sony is not responsible for any interference that you may experience or that may be caused when operating 
this device.

FCC Information (USA)
This equipment has been tested and found to comply with the limits for a Class B digital device, pursuant to Part 
15 of the FCC Rules. These limits are designed to provide reasonable protection against harmful interference in a 
residential installation. This equipment generates, uses, and can radiate radio frequency energy and, if not installed 
and used in accordance with the instructions, may cause harmful interference to radio communications. However, 
there is no guarantee that interference will not occur in a particular installation. If this equipment does cause 
harmful interference to radio or television reception, which can be determined by turning the equipment off and 
on, the user is encouraged to try to correct the interference by one or more of the following measures:
  Reorient or relocate the receiving antenna.
  Increase the separation between the equipment and receiver.
  Connect the equipment into an outlet on a circuit different from that to which the receiver is connected.
  Consult the dealer or an experienced radio/TV technician for help.
Changes or modifications not expressly approved by the party responsible for compliance could void the user’s 
authority to operate the equipment.
NOTE: The manufacturer is not responsible for any radio or TV interference caused by unauthorized 
modifications to this equipment. Such modifications could void the user’s authority to operate the equipment.
Only peripherals (computer input/output devices, terminals, printers, etc.) that comply with FCC Class B limits 
may be attached to this computer product. Operation with noncompliant peripherals is likely to result in 
interference to radio and television reception.
All cables used to connect peripherals must be shielded and grounded. Operation with cables connected to 
peripherals that are not shielded and grounded may result in interference to radio and television reception.

FCC/IC Radio Frequency Exposure
The available scientific evidence does not show that any health problems are associated with using low power 
wireless devices. There is no proof, however, that these low power wireless devices are absolutely safe. Low power 
Wireless devices emit low levels of radio frequency energy (RF) in the microwave range while being used. Whereas 
high levels of RF can produce health effects (by heating tissue), exposure to low level RF that does not produce 
heating effects causes no known adverse health effects. Many studies of low level RF exposures have not found any 
biological effects. Some studies have suggested that some biological effects might occur, but such findings have not 
been confirmed by additional research.

Caution
Danger of explosion if the battery is incorrectly replaced. 
Replace only with the same or equivalent type recommended by the 
manufacturer. Discard used batteries according to the manufacturer’s 
instructions.
The battery pack used in this device may present a fire or chemical burn hazard 
if mistreated. Do not crush, disassemble, heat above 140°F / 60°C or incinerate. 
Dispose of used batteries promptly and properly. Keep away from children.
Do not short-circuit the metal terminals of the battery pack or wet them with 
any liquid, for example, water, coffee, or juice.
Do not handle damaged or leaking lithium ion batteries.

Telephone Consumer Protection Act of 1991
The Telephone Consumer Protection Act of 1991 makes it unlawful for any person to use a computer or other 
electronic device, including FAX machines, to send any message unless such message clearly contains, in a margin 
at the top or bottom of each transmitted page or on the first page of the transmission, the date and time it is sent 
and an identification of the business, other entity, or individual sending the message, and the telephone number of 
the sending machine or such business, other entity, or individual. (The telephone number provided may not be a 
900 number or any other number for which charges exceed local or long distance transmission charges.)
In order to program this information into your facsimile machine, see your fax software documentation.
Personal Medical Devices
When Wireless WAN power is transmitting, it may affect the operation of cardiac pacemakers and other implanted 
medical devices. If a minimum distance of 8 inches / 20 cm is kept between the PC and the pacemaker, the risk of 
interference is reduced. If you have any reason to suspect that interference is taking place, immediately turn off the 
WAN feature. Contact your cardiologist for more information.
For other medical devices, please consult the manufacture of the device.
